GforGov Proposes New City Website Platform

GforGov submitted a proposal to the City of Bruceville-Eddy to develop and host a new ADA-compliant municipal website, with options ranging from $6,500 to $8,000 in first-year costs and ongoing annual hosting and management fees. The proposal includes multi-year discounts, search optimization, and an optional hands-free content management service.

Contract amount
Option 1: Year 1 Total Investment $6,500 (Website Development $4,500, Hosting & Support $2,000); Annual Fee (Years 2+) $2,000. Option 2: Year 1 Total Investment $8,000; Annual Fee (Years 2+) $3,500
Contract type
TECHNOLOGY
Contract term
Multi-year agreement option with 3-year agreement including complimentary website refresh upon renewal
Renewal
Multi-year agreement includes a $1,000 discount on initial development and offers a complimentary homepage and theme refresh upon renewal of a 3-year term. Annual hosting and support fees continue at $2,000 for Option 1 or $3,500 (hosting plus content management) for Option 2 after Year 1.
